At Skanska
We’re shaping the way we live, work and connect. As one of the world’s largest construction and development companies, we work together with customers, communities and partners to shape a better society.
You will be working in the Infrastructure OU as part of our role in the @one Alliance, where we’re helping Anglian Water deliver a £2.6 billion investment in vital infrastructure. From civil works to water treatment facilities, this programme strengthens environmental protection across the East of England — safeguarding water resources for generations to come.
We are currently looking for a Senior Quantity Surveyor who will provide commercial management for an allocated area of an @one alliance contract and manage a small team of commercial professionals.
As The Senior Quantity Surveyor, You Will
- Demonstrate the highest levels of commercial integrity and financial self-assurance.
- Commercial management of the allocated area.
- Provide transparent, accurate and timely commercial reporting.
- Adherence to the @one alliance internal governance to satisfy contractual and legal requirements.
- Identifying and delivering commercial process efficiencies, manage financial and commercial risk.
- Foster close working relationships with all key stakeholders including programme delivery and operational teams.
- Line management, coaching and developing commercial direct reports.

We Are Looking For
- Awareness of NEC3 forms of contract, construction and contract law.
- Full UK driving licence.
- Experience of Quantity Surveying, data analysis and reporting.
- Experience of managing a team across a matrix environment.
- Commercial acumen
